As opposed to keys from the past that utilize the lock cylinder, modern Mazda car keys have a transponder chip built into the keys. This small electronic device emits code which is interpreted by the vehicle's engine control unit. If the code is correct it allows the driver to unlock the door locks, and start the vehicle. If it isn't, the engine will not start and the car will be locked.

While this technology helps reduce theft but it can also be a problem when you're in need of a replacement key. Most car dealerships require proof of ownership and charge you a significant amount for this service. A locksmith in your neighborhood, however usually, can complete the same task for less cost.

Transponder Keys

Unlike older keys, transponder keys are equipped with security chips that send an alert to the immobilizer. This signal is used to prevent the car from starting in the event of a theft or tampering attempt. This type of key requires a locksmith as well as special tools to duplicate. It is also a more expensive option if you are looking to buy a replacement key.

Keyless Entry System

Contrary to the traditional mechanical keys modern Mazda keys have keyless entry which offers a high level of security against theft. These systems are designed to block unauthorised use of your vehicle by transmitting a security code to the engine control unit (ECU) when you press the key fob button.

If the code is incorrect If the code isn't correct, the ECU will not start your vehicle. This is a highly effective deterrent against theft, but it does mean that you must be cautious about where you store the key fob in case it could still lock and unlock your car without your being present.

Remotes

Most modern automobiles, from the Holden Commodore up how to program mazda 2 key fob the modern Mazda 3, come with a keyfob. It's convenient to have a key fob but it's costly to lose them. Dealerships are able to clone and create a duplicate key for you however it will cost you - typically, at least $220 on the entry-level models, and more for premium brands. A locksmith can do the job at only a fraction of the cost.

Some CHOICE members say that if they drop their keys or the plastic hook that holds them to their key ring snaps off, they face costly replacement costs. Edward claims that he spent more than $200 for his key fob to be replaced after the hook snapped and the dealership was unable to open his key.
